Bellaire Showcase home includes guest house
A guest house, an expansive outdoor living area, a pool and spa are among the many amenities that complement this two-story custom home that was featured in the 2004 Bellaire Showcase.
Remodeled in 2016, 5221 Pine St. is listed by John Daugherty, Realtors’ Lisa Kornhauser, who describes the home as stylish and welcoming, with a design for entertaining.
Built on an 18,900-square-foot lot in Braeburn Country Club Estates, the two-story design with more than 5,600 square feet has a doubledoor entry that opens to a spacious foyer with views of the study and formal dining room.
The kitchen features stainless-steel appliances, marble and granite countertops, a butler’s pantry, a wine refrigerator, an island with seating, a gas range, double sinks and abundant storage and counter space. The kitchen also includes a large breakfast room that is surrounded by windows.
Open to the kitchen, dining and formal living room, the two-story family room has wall of widows, a gas log fireplace, built-in shelving and views of the open secondfloor and staircase.
The home also has a large formal study with enough space for a sitting area that also could be used as additional living space.
There is an additional small office with built-ins that would be an ideal office or homework area.
Located on the first floor, the master suite has hardwood floors; crown molding; a sitting area; surround sound; large windows; and an updated bath with marble countertops, double sinks, a freestanding dub, abundant storage, a seamless-glass shower and two closets.
Upstairs are three spacious secondary bedrooms plus a flex room that could be a fifth bedroom; and a large game room with expansive windows, hardwood floors, built-in storage, granite countertops and a beverage cooler.
The separate guest house, which is behind the main house and overlooking the pool and backyard, has a full bath, gas log fireplace, builtin storage, kitchenette, natural light and surround sound.
Also overlooking the pool, spa, pergola and backyard is a huge outdoor living/entertaining area with a built-in grill and ceiling fan.
With a total of five bedrooms and 4½ baths, this home is priced at $1,895,000.
